union Definition

Art union
() An association for promoting art (esp. the arts of design), and giving encouragement to artists.
trades union
() Alt. of Trade union
Trade union
() An organized combination among workmen for the purpose of maintaining their rights, privileges, and interests with respect to wages, hours of labor, customs, etc.
Union
(n.) The act of uniting or joining two or more things into one, or the state of being united or joined
Union
(n.) Agreement and conjunction of mind, spirit, will, affections, or the like
Union
(n.) That which is united, or made one
Union
(n.) A textile fabric composed of two or more materials, as cotton, silk, wool, etc., woven together.
Union
(n.) A large, fine pearl.
Union
(n.) A device emblematic of union, used on a national flag or ensign, sometimes, as in the military standard of Great Britain, covering the whole field
Union
(n.) A joint or other connection uniting parts of machinery, or the like, as the elastic pipe of a tender connecting it with the feed pipe of a locomotive engine
Union
(n.) A cask suspended on trunnions, in which fermentation is carried on.
